S’More Pie Recipe  (prep time about 30 minutes, plus chilling time)

1 C. thawed whipped topping

1 box dry chocolate pudding mix

½ C. milk

1/3 C. plus 3 Tbl. butter

1 ½ C. crushed graham crackers

3/4 C. sugar

2 C. mini marshmallows

2 C. chocolate chips

Preheat oven to 375.  Melt 1/3 cup of butter in a sauce pan.  Stir together graham cracker crumbs and ¼ cup sugar.  Add melted butter and combine.  Once the mixture is cool enough to handle, use your hands to make sure all crust elements are well incorporated. Press into a pie pan.  In the same pan in which the butter was melted, melt the squares of baker’s chocolate, 3 tablespoons butter and stir in ½ cup sugar until the sugar is dissolved and the chocolate sauce (chocolate ganache) is smooth and shiny. Spread the chocolate evenly in the bottom of the pie crust. Top with the mini marshmallows and all but about ½ cup of the chocolate chips.  Bake until the crust is set, the marshmallows are slightly brown and the chocolate chips are melted.

Prepare the chocolate pie filling by stirring together the pudding mix and milk and folding in the whipped topping.  Once the pie crust has cooled. Spread the filling on top, being careful not to disturb the marshmallow layer as much as possible.  Chill the pie in the refrigerator of freezer for at least a half hour.  Top with the remaining chocolate chips and more whipped topping if you want and serve.

(Tip:  the butter in the crust can really solidify in the refrigerator.  The pie is much easier to cut if you let it sit out for a few minutes before slicing with a sharp knife.)
